I have made many updates and released the newest version SSD 1.8.2 of my extremly fast short domain search tool. Its a specialized tool for searching shortest domains (1-chars - 5-chars) like 1.nf,ab.ca,abc.com,1234.net,12345.org

It makes the work for me monitoring a list of desired domains and scanning large spaces I never could do myself.

Feautures:
- NEW: defining format like CVCVC, NCC
- NEW: excluding unwanted letters
- watch_domains tool for monitoring domains (can be used also for long domains)
- searching following cool numbers like 111.com,222.com ... 999.com, 10111.de...10999.de
- soon expiering and pending delete lists
- adding prefix and postfix
- email alerts (need to be configured, on Windows this will need an additional command line email client)

Available for Windows, Mac and Linux.
It includes the "learning" function - the software learns about checked domains and makes a search much faster next time. It is extremly fast, I could even check 18000 domains in under 27 seconds scanning aaa-zzz space. The "learning" works with many domains especially the popular .com/.net/.org/.co/.ca/.biz/.info
The tool runs in text-mode and there is an Online-Howto. It includes now also the new one-command easy-search scripts for Windows.

This tool gives a quite better position in finding the hot LLL/NNN/NNNN etc.
